KW - Truman, Harry S., KW - Van Devanter, Willis, KW - Wilson, Edith Bolling Galt, KW - Wilson, Woodrow, KW - Tennessee Valley Authority KW - Industries KW - United States KW - Labor disputes KW - New Deal, 1933-1939 KW - Securities industry KW - Law and legislation KW - Strikes and lockouts KW - History KW - 1933-1945 KW - 1945-1953 KW - Politics and government KW - Social conditions KW - 1945- KW - Lawyers KW - itoamc KW - Public officials N1 - Open to research N2 - Correspondence, letterbooks, diaries, speeches, articles, photographs, printed matter, and other papers relating to Thompson's service as legal counsel in the investigation of the Tennessee Valley Authority in the 1930s and his service (1934-1952) as mediator in national industrial strike emergencies. Subjects include the New Deal and Fair Deal eras, securities legislation, the U.S. Federal Trade Commission, and Woodrow Wilson. Correspondents include Helen Woodrow Bones, John W. Davis, Robert Lansing, Eleanor Wilson McAdoo, W.G. McAdoo, Franklin D. Roosevelt, Harry S.
